A 747-400 with British Prime Minister Tony Blair on board hit some runway lights while landing at Miami International on Tuesday evening. The NTSB is investigating…

Fuel tanks on some Embraer Legacy bizjets could explode if certain harnesses for the tanks create sparks that encounter flammable gasses, says the FAA in a proposed airworthiness directive

Superior Air Parts has added another 1,000 cylinder heads to its previous recall. The bad cylinder parts could result in loss of power in flight. The company will replace the part and pay for labor…

EAA will host a ski-plane fly-in at Pioneer Airport in Oshkosh on Jan. 27 — provided there’s enough snow by then. If not, come anyway, and enjoy some mid-winter fellowship and hot chili. The event is free and open to all. Fly in or drive; check with EAA for details…

Two lawsuits filed last week allege that a faulty engine cylinder contributed to the 2004 crash of a Piper Aztec in Michigan that killed a family of five…

The captain of an Air India 777 was arrested after he stashed the body of a passenger who died en route in the hold, then left the Birmingham, U.K., airport without warning baggage handlers…

Delays at the Gary, Ind., airport are blamed on the FAA’s failure to fix the instrument landing system, says the Post-Tribune.
